Make OidWithSpecification the default, with the object type optionally specified via an annotation.

So that special case handling of SerialOid (as used by the in-memory object store and as the Scimpi viewer has special case handling for could be removed, and so that there would be a pleasant enString'ed representation of (at least the classname portion of) and OidWithSpecification.

for example:

@ObjectType("CUS")
public class Customer {
   private int id;
}

would correspond to "CUS~123" as the serialized form of its OidWithSpecification, and "CUS" being used as an alias for the fully qualified class name com.mycompany.myapp.Customer.

If the annotation was missing, eg:

public class Order {
   private int id;
}

then the OidWithSpecification would be more like "com.mycompany.myapp.Order~456"
